Lingunix

Les outils unix appliqués à la recherche linguistique et psycholinguistique

  • Augmenter la taille
  • Taille par défaut
  • Diminuer la taille

Remplacer les consonnes et les voyelles par C et V dans un texte avec SED

Imprimer PDF

Commande :

cat votre_texte.txt | sed 's/[zrtpqsdfghjklmwxcvbnZRTPQSDFGHJKLMWXCVBNçÇ]/C/g; s/[aeiouyAEIOUYâêîôûäëïöüÿâêîôûÂÊÎÔÛÄËÏÖÜŸåýæÅÝÆéèÉÈàÀœŒ]/V/g' > resultat_CV.txt

Résultat :

CVCC CV CVCCV, CVVCVC CVC CVCCCVC CVCC VCCV CVCCCVCVVC CVC C CVVC CVCCVCCV VV C CVVC CVVVCCV

Explication :

Nous mettons votre_texte.txt dans un flux avec cat que nous redirigeons avec le pipe ( | ) dans l'éditeur sed. La commande sed dans laquelle nous avons redirigé le flux va remplacer dans un premier temps toutes les consonnes par la lettre C puis dans un deuxième temps toutes les voyelles par la lettre V. Le résultat sera redirigé dans le fichier resultat_CV.txt à l'aide du caractère greater than (>).

Mise à jour le Samedi, 29 Octobre 2011 16:10  

Ajouter un Commentaire


Code de sécurité
Rafraîchir